2 of 5 overall

Miller's Merry Manor (Portage, IN) has a 2-star overall rating, with a 2-star health inspection rating, 3-star staffing and quality ratings, and reported nurse staffing below the federal benchmark (3.82 vs. 4.1 hours per resident per day). There were no fines in the last 24 months, but recent inspection citations included accident hazards/supervision, food handling standards, and infection prevention and control.

What the inspectors found

The nursing home failed to keep the area free of hazards and provide enough supervision to prevent accidents. Cited October 2025 — isolated incident, actual harm.

The home failed to make sure food was safely sourced, stored, prepared, and served according to professional standards. Cited January 2025 — widespread issue, potential for harm.

The nursing home failed to provide and carry out an infection prevention and control program to help keep residents from getting or spreading infections. Cited January 2025 — limited pattern, potential for harm.
